Hester Peirce Likely Trump Nominee for SEC Commissioner

By Randi Morrison posted 06-19-2017 04:16 PM

  
In what is generally deemed to be a business-favorable move, former Obama SEC Commissioner nominee Hester Peirce is reportedly likely to be renominated by President Trump for the Republican vacancy on the Commission. Bloomberg also reports Columbia University law professor Robert Jackson and Senator Elizabeth Warren aide Bharat Ramamurti as names being floated to fill the current remaining Democratic vacancy, although Commissioner Stein's term also is technically expired, as discussed in our first prior report "SEC Chair Nominee Jay Clayton Confirmed!" below.
